While things are still up in the air at this point for the upcoming fall soccer season, I thought it would be fun to get some discussion going for the Southern Hills Athletic Conference (Adams, Brown, Highland Counties) soccer season for boys and girls. Overall, the SHAC had a very competitive season last year with some solid tournament success as well. Here are some of my thoughts for the upcoming season on both sides...

BOY'S SOCCER:

My Prediction for Winner: Lynchburg Clay/North Adams

Dark Horse Team: Peebles

These two squads remain at the top of the SHAC, as it has been for the last 5-6 seasons. I think they are both very well coached, skilled and physical soccer teams. I could see it going either way this year as has been the standard. Peebles is my dark horse team, going off of a district appearance last year and some solid talent, they could surprise some people.


GIRL'S SOCCER:

My Prediction for Winner: North Adams

Dark Horse Team: Eastern Brown

I think North Adams has a ton of firepower returning this year and will again, be one of the toughest teams around. Can't count Lynchburg Clay out either, being arguably the best girl's program in the Southeast for some time now (cmon now, I can't ever count Lynchburg out). My dark horse is Eastern Brown, who actually bested NA in an upset tourney win last year. If their pieces come together they could contend for the top spot.
